An Act To Mitigate the Spread of Invasive Milfoil in Wilson Stream

Be it enacted by the People of the State of Maine as follows:

Sec. 1. Town of Monmouth to restrict access to Wilson Stream; gate; recording. The Town of Monmouth shall construct a gate with an electronic locking mechanism to restrict motor vehicle access at the public access point for Wilson Stream. The gate may allow access only to those persons who enter the correct code. The town shall record an educational voice message regarding invasive milfoil, the damage milfoil causes to the environment and the ways to prevent the spread of milfoil. The message must end with the code needed to unlock the electronic locking mechanism on the gate. The town shall make this message available by telephone.

The town shall post a sign at the gate that includes a warning about milfoil and instructions, including the telephone number to call for an educational message regarding milfoil and how to obtain the code in order to gain access at the gate.

Sec. 2. Appropriations and allocations. The following appropriations and allocations are made.

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ION, DEPARTMENT OF

Water Quality 0248

Initiative: Provides a one-time appropriation to the Town of Monmouth for the planning, design and construction of a gate with an electronic locking mechanism to restrict motor vehicle access, including site preparation and erosion control, on the public access point to Wilson Stream and to record and make available by telephone an educational voice message with information on how to control the spread of invasive milfoil.

GENERAL FUND 2017-18 2018-19
All Other
$15,000 $0

SUMMARY

This bill provides $15,000 to the Town of Monmouth for the construction of a gate with an electronic locking mechanism to restrict motor vehicle access at the public access point to Wilson Stream. The bill also requires the town to record an educational voice message that explains the dangers of invasive milfoil and how to obtain the code to unlock the gate. This message must be made available by telephone.
